| Adware - Spyware : Agent.JEN Trojan spreads trough fake UPS Emails |
| Posted by Max on 2008/7/18 14:10:39 (415 reads) |

PandaLabs, Panda Security's malware analysis and detection laboratory, has detected the appearance of a series of emails used to spread the Agent.JEN Trojan. These messages, with subjects like "UPS packet N3621583925", purport to come from the package delivery company UPS. The message body informs the recipient that it was impossible to deliver their postal package and advises them to print out a copy of the attached invoice copy. |

| Identity Theft - Phishing : Gmail Is Free of eBay and PayPal Phishing - Forever ! |
| Posted by Max on 2008/7/14 7:20:37 (214 reads) |

Phishing messages are a form of spam that attempt to deceive recipients to gain access to their personal information. A classic one is a message that appears to come from PayPal and attempts to get someone's PayPal password in order to drain his or her account. These fraudulent messages often look very official and can fool people into responding with personal information. |
